On Wednesday, 12/10/2025, the Grundy County Sheriff’s Office responded to a residence on Old Altamont Street in Tracy City in attempts to locate a subject for Aggravated Assault and False Imprisonment warrants.
During the attempt to locate, the suspect barricaded himself inside the home. With the knowledge that the suspect was armed with a firearm, the deputy conducted safe measures and waited for back up.
The sheriff’s office had a quick response from other agencies including Tracy City Police Department, Marion County SWAT, Department of Homeland Security, and Grundy County EMS. With the help from these agencies the subject was taken into custody without incident.
James Layne was charged with 2 counts of Unlawful Carrying or Possession of a Weapon, False Imprisonment, 2 counts of Aggravated Assault, Harassment Verbal Threat, and Aggravated Kidnapping.
